When my dog drinks from his water bowl, he sometimes will stick his paw in the bowl and sort of scrape the bottom of the bowl then will continue to drink....he can't want more water can he. I was also thinking that he sees his reflection in the water and maybe it trips him out......I hope he doesn't hear voices.....your thoughts.

I think he's trying to figure out where the top of the water is so he doesn't get his whole face wet....my cats do the same thing because they can't judge how far to put their face in the water....they can't judge the depth without sticking their paw in to feel the bottom.
